General view of the meeting of the Sectorial Conference on Childhood and Adolescence, on July 10, 2024, in Santa Cruz de Tenerife, Canary Islands (Spain). Today's meeting will address the agreement for the modification of the Organic Law on Aliens to ensure the solidarity distribution of unaccompanied minors among all territories. Apart from the host, the Canary Islands, which will be represented by its president, Fernando Clavijo, only seven autonomous communities will attend the meeting in person: Andalusia, Navarra, Catalonia, Castilla-La Mancha and three (Castilla y León, Extremadura and Murcia) where the PP governs with Vox, a party that threatens to break the pacts if they give their approval to the change of the law so that the transfers are agile and not arbitrary. The rest of the regions will participate telematically. 10 JULY 2024 Europa Press Canarias 07/10/2024 (Europa Press via AP)

In this photo released by The State Duma, Lower House of the Russian Parliament Press Service, Speaker of the State Duma Vyacheslav Volodin, center, leads a session of the State Duma, Lower House of the Russian Parliament in Moscow, Russia, on Wednesday, July 10, 2024. Russia's parliament has approved a bill that would raise income taxes for the rich, in a move to help fill government coffers during the fighting in Ukraine.
